5、Foam particle conveying equipment structure composition
The Foam particle conveying equipment has the following structure
- Feeding device
- dust pelletizing system
- Bunker system
- Air source device
- Feeding device
The feeding device is responsible for feeding materials evenly and stably into the conveying pipeline. It is usually installed at the beginning of the system, and uses the negative pressure or positive pressure formed by the air source device to mix materials with air in a certain proportion and send them into the pipeline. Common feeding devices include rotary valves, screw conveyors, rotary feeders, screw pumps, silo pumps and Venturi nozzles. The selection of feeding device should be considered comprehensively according to the characteristics of materials and transportation requirements.
Dust removal system is very important for the environmental protection performance of Foam particle conveying equipment system. It is responsible for handling the dust and waste gas generated in the transportation process to ensure that the discharge meets the requirements of environmental protection. Dust removal system usually includes dust collector, fan and discharge pipeline. According to different material characteristics and environmental protection requirements, different dust removal equipment and technical schemes can be selected.
The silo temporarily stores and releases materials. The silo is usually designed as a pyramid or conical structure to facilitate the storage and unloading of materials. The design of silo needs to consider the different problems of materials in the process of storage and unloading and the flow form of materials.
The air source device is the power core of the Foam particle conveying equipment system, which provides the airflow power needed for transportation. Common air source equipment includes roots blower, compressor, centrifugal blower and water ring vacuum pump. These devices can generate stable airflow and provide sufficient power for the transportation of materials.

The control system is the "brain" of the Foam particle conveying equipment system, which is responsible for monitoring and controlling the whole system. Through the control equipment such as programmable controller, the parameters such as airflow speed, feed rate and system pressure can be accurately adjusted and controlled to ensure the stable operation of the system and meet the production requirements.
The conveying pipeline is a channel for conveying materials after mixing with airflow. It is made of wear-resistant and corrosion-resistant materials to ensure that the materials will not be polluted or damaged during transportation. The diameter, shape and length of the pipeline will be designed according to the characteristics and delivery capacity of the transported materials. In addition, the pipeline system may also include some auxiliary fittings, such as valves, elbows, expansion joints, etc., for regulating air flow and pipeline connection.
